Role Description The Project Controls Manager is responsible for implementation, training, oversight and conducting Project Controls related practices for multiple projects across the company's operational groups. This position is primarily posted in Fargo, ND but can be located at or near any of our office locations: Fargo, ND, Indianapolis, IN, Centennial, CO, or Phoenix, AZ. If located within 30 minutes from an office location, we work an onsite schedule. Based on the experience and skill set of the individual identified, we are open to a remote-based role with ability to travel to our office locations to support events or department activities. Responsibilities - Effectively communicate project scope, plan and progress to all stakeholders internally and externally. - Provide management and training to project controls personnel on project controls functions, processes, tools and procedures. - Provide guidance to project management on project controls analysis, trends, performance, forecasting, Time Impact Analysis, and claims. - Coordinate resources and participants engaged in the Project Controls activities. - Compile, review and analyze project controls related data and interface with upper management and project teams on results and provide innovative solutions to scheduling & cost performance. - Lead project reviews on actual performance, budgets, change management forecasting, progress and schedule performance. - Develop practices and procedures as directed. - Assist/train project management in use of PM/Controls tools. - Work independently on complex assignments. - Complete performance reviews and provide personnel development for the assigned employees. - Other duties as assigned. Qualifications - Bachelor’s degree in Project Management, Construction Management, Construction Engineering or related field OR equivalent combination of education and experience. - 8+ years of related experience in project controls or cost scheduling and planning. - 2+ years of CPM schedule integration, or Cost Control and managing personnel. - Project Management Professional (PMP) certification preferred. - Experience within large scale construction and/or EPC environments preferred; experience within utility scale renewables environments highly desired.
